The manufacturing analytics market in Eritrea is growing as businesses seek to optimize their production processes through data-driven insights. Manufacturing analytics tools help companies improve efficiency, reduce waste, and ensure quality control in their operations. As Eritrean industries expand and adopt more advanced manufacturing techniques, the demand for analytics solutions will increase. This market is expected to be driven by sectors such as food and beverage, textiles, and construction, where process optimization is critical.
The Manufacturing Analytics market in Eritrea is experiencing growth due to the increasing adoption of data analytics in the manufacturing sector. Manufacturing analytics involves using data-driven insights to improve operational efficiency, reduce downtime, and optimize production processes. As Eritreas manufacturing industry grows, there is a rising demand for analytics solutions to enhance decision-making, improve quality control, and increase productivity. Additionally, the growing importance of Industry 4.0 and automation in Eritreas manufacturing sector is contributing to the growth of this market.
The manufacturing analytics market in Eritrea is limited by the small size and underdeveloped nature of the countrys manufacturing sector. Many industries lack the necessary infrastructure to collect and analyze data, which is crucial for manufacturing analytics. The high cost of advanced analytics software, as well as the lack of skilled data scientists and analysts, poses a significant barrier to the adoption of manufacturing analytics. Additionally, there is a lack of awareness about the potential benefits of data-driven decision-making in manufacturing operations.
For the manufacturing analytics market, government policies in Eritrea may focus on promoting digital transformation within the manufacturing sector. The government could encourage companies to adopt data-driven decision-making through analytics by offering tax benefits and incentives for those investing in such technologies. Additionally, policies may ensure data security and privacy for manufacturers utilizing analytics, creating a secure environment for data-driven operations.
